Turkey Meatballs

A low fat meatball served with a creamy white sauce. You could also substitute tomato sauce for a different flavor.

Ingredients

1 1/2 lb Ground turkey
1/2c Bread crumbs
2 Eggs beaten
3/4c Minced onion
1/4c Evaporated fat-free milk
1 tbsp Minced dill
1/4 tsp Cinnamon
1 tsp Cumin
1 tsp Worcestershire sauce
Ground pepper and salt to taste
SAUCE
2 tsp Paprika
1c Nonfat sour cream
1 tsp Minced garlic
1c Evaporated skim milk
1/2c Water
1tbsp Corn starch
2tbsp Water

Preparation

Preheat oven to 350

Combine all ingredients and shape into 2-inch rounds. Place in a baking dish and bake for 20-25 minutes until cooked through. Combine all sauce ingredients except the cornstarch or arrowroot powder and water in a medium saucepan. Cook over medium heat until smooth, about 5-6 minutes.

Mix together the cornstarch or arrowroot powder and the water. Add to the saucepan and cook about 1-2 more minutes until thickened. Remove the meatballs from the dish and serve with the sauce.

Nutrition Information

Calories: 283 ; Total Fat: 3 g ; Saturated Fat: 1 g ; Carbohydrates: 24 g ; Protein: 36 g ; Calcium: 217 mg ; Fiber: 1 g
